We recently purchaced a heritage turkey pair. They are approxiately 9 months old. About a week ago, we came home to find the hen turkey laying on the ground, not able to move its legs. Prior to that, we assume the pair were possibly breeding. We placed them in separate pens. The hen seemed to get better over night, and by the next morning, she was up and walking around. Back to "normal" so we thought. She did lay a soft shelled egg the following day. Two days later, she was down again, unable to use her legs. We have been giving her water and electorlites through a syringe. She seems alert, just cannot use her legs. Does anyone have any advice as to what this is and/or what we can do for her?

First, check for any lacerations along flanks, under wings. If none then, pick her up and hold her back against your chest (arms wrapped around her). Have second person observe movement - if any - of legs. Check legs further by gently stretching them out - how much resistance does she offer to movement?/are toes curled up at all times? Observe for any swelling/discoloration of joints or for obvious fracture.

When she is lying there, is she `assuming the position?' (example below):

she can use her legs. This is what hen turkeys do when they want to be bred. They squat low, seem almost paralyzed. Put yer tom back in, that'll take care of it.
